11.7.4.28 (ID 448) Timer 2
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.28
Use this parameter to select the digital input signal that starts the timer. The timer starts when this signal is deactivated (falling
edge). The output is deactivated when the time defined in the duration parameter has elapsed.
11.7.4.29 (ID 449) Timer 3
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.29
Use this parameter to select the digital input signal that starts the timer. The timer starts when this signal is deactivated (falling
edge). The output is deactivated when the time defined in the duration parameter has elapsed.
11.7.4.30 (ID 1046) PID Setpoint Boost
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.30
Use this parameter to select the digital input signal that activates the boost for the PID setpoint value. The timer starts when this
signal is deactivated (falling edge). The output is deactivated when the time defined in the duration parameter has elapsed.
11.7.4.31 (ID 1047) PID Setpoint Selection
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.31
Use this parameter to set the digital input signal that selects the PID setpoint value to be used.
11.7.4.32 (ID 1049) External PID Start Signal
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.32
Use this parameter to select the digital input signal that starts and stops the external PID controller.
This parameter has no effect if the external PID controller is not enabled in Group 3.14.
11.7.4.33 (ID 1048) External PID Setpoint Selection
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.33
Use this parameter to set the digital input signal that selects the PID setpoint value to be used.
11.7.4.34 (ID 490) Reset Maintenance Counter
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.34
Use this parameter to select the digital input that reset the value of the Maintenance Counter.
11.7.4.35 (ID 530) Flushing Reference Activation
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.36
Use this parameter to select the digital input signal that activates the Flushing function. The flushing frequency reference is bidirec-
tional and a reverse command does not affect the direction of the flushing reference.
If the input is activated, the drive starts.
11.7.4.36 (ID 1596) Fire Mode Activation OPEN
Location in the menu: P3.5.1.38
Use this parameter to select the digital input signal that activates the Fire Mode function. This parameter activates the Fire Mode if it
is enabled with a correct password.
